Bug Description

Binary package hint: firefox-3.0

To reproduce:
1. load any video on youtube
2. click the little fullscreen button in the lower right hand corner of the youtube "player"

What happens:
nothing

What should happen:
We get a new, maximized/fullscreen window with the player... etc.

Error console:
Error: openFull is not defined
Source File: javascript:openFull()
Line: 1

If this is a bug in youtube, that's why we have quirks mode.

Thomas Kluyver (takluyver) wrote :

What package is your flash plugin coming from? It is only relatively recent versions of flash that do fullscreen, and there always seem to be a lot of options covered

I get flash from 'flashplugin-nonfree', which provides 9.0.124, which can do fullscreen. From flash's release notes (http://www.adobe.com/support/documentation/en/flashplayer/9/releasenotes.html), fullscreen in Linux is from version 9.0.115 upwards.

Peter Most (peter-most) wrote :

For no apparent reason, full screen of youtube flash player stopped working again. I removed all other flush player plugins (libflash0c1 and libflash_mozplugin) as recommended in the (german) thread:
http://www.ubuntu-forum.de/artikel/30388/gel%C3%B6st-flash-player-in-firefox-geht-nicht.html
but this didn't change anything.

But about:plugins showed me two Shockwave Flash plugins:
1) File name: libflashplayer.so Shockwave Flash 9.0 r31 and
2) File name: libflashplayer.so Shockwave Flash 9.0 r124

After I completely removed flashplugin-nonfree 9.0.124.0ubuntu1~gutsy1 with synaptic, about:plugins still showed me:
File name: libflashplayer.so Shockwave Flash 9.0 r31

A 'locate libflashplayer' showed me:
~/.mozilla/plugins/libflashplayer.so
~/.mozilla/plugin/libflashplayer.so
which I removed manually and installed flashplugin-nonfree 9.0.124.0ubuntu1~gutsy1 via synaptic again. Now about:plugins correctly just shows:
File name: libflashplayer.so Shockwave Flash 9.0 r124
and full screen flash player works again. I'm not sure whether this was the problem, but I'm guessing that the 'old' flash plugin version wasn't correctly removed by an earlier update and maybe the two plugins had an initialize order problem?

Thomas Kluyver (takluyver) wrote :

It seems that swfdec does not yet have fullscreen support--see http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=476867

I cannot find anything about fullscreen support in libflash. But looking at the source package (https://laun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/libflash/), it has not changed since at least feisty, and has only been incremented by very small numbers (0.4.10 to 0.4.13) before that. So I suspect it's horribly out of date.
